I believe music helps us connect with important aspects of our identity that we cannot always access through words alone. I am a board-certified music therapist with a master’s in music therapy from New York University and a bachelor’s in psychology from UCLA.
Music therapy does not require any past musical knowledge or experience. Through practicing music psychotherapy, I invite clients to engage in creative self-exploration, self-expression, and mindfulness through music listening, instrument play, art, guided imagery, and/or songwriting, based on their individualized interests and needs.

I aspire to treat the whole person, and I integrate a variety of therapeutic modalities, such as music therapy, DBT and ACT, through a trauma-informed lens. I work with people who experience depression, anxiety, mood disorders, substance use disorders, PTSD, eating disorders, and with clients and/or families coping with adjustment reactions to medical illnesses, including cancer and aging.
I am also passionate about working with the LGBTQIA+ community, neurodivergent individuals, and supporting those looking to realize their full potential and experience meaningful, personal growth through creative modalities that promote mental health and well-being.
